注:首先确保已经正确安装node.js和@vue/cli
创建项目
vue create test8 // test8为项目名称
选择自定义
通过空格键选择插件
注:
Choose Vue version 选择版本
Babel Babel编译器
TypeScript JavaScript的超集
Progressive Web App (PWA) Support 渐进式网页应用程序
Router 路由
Vuex 状态管理库
CSS Pre-processors CSS预处理
Linter / Formatter 语法检查
Unit Testing 单元测试
E2E Testing 测试
一般选这几个就够了
选择3.x
路由是否使用history模式,history模式的路径中不带有#号,而hash模式中带有#号,这里我们选择y
选择CSS预处理方式( 注:node-sass是自动编译实时的,dart-sass需要保存后才会生效),这里选择less
选择 ESLint with error prevention only
选择Lint on save
选择In dedicated config files即保存在单独的文件中
是否保存预选以备未来使用,这里选n
执行下面两条命令